The inverse braid monoid [Formula: see text] consists of n-string braids from which some subset of the strings has been deleted. Such partial braids may be composed by concatenation followed by the deletion of any incomplete strings, and this operation gives [Formula: see text] the structure of an inverse monoid. We derive presentations of [Formula: see text] by first using a groupoid presentation, and then deriving equivalent inverse monoid presentations. In particular, we offer a new derivation of the presentation for [Formula: see text] that has been given by Easdown and Lavers.

Abstract*Ming xun 命訓 is a text included among the Tsinghua University corpus of Warring States manuscripts and corresponds with a chapter by the same title in the Yi Zhou shu 逸周書. Although the manuscript and received text are quite similar, nevertheless there are numerous textual variants between them. (1) 2.4: itaque me non extrema †tribus† suffragiorum, sed primi illi uestri concursus, neque singulae uoces praeconum, sed una uox uniuersi populi Romani consulem declarauit.Cicero narrates his election as consul. The above is the text printed by G. Manuwald, who notes that the construction of tribus is ‘odd’ and was queried by J.-L. Ferrary. She suspects that tribus ‘may be an explanatory gloss (or part of it) that entered the text’ and should therefore be deleted with Kayser. She rejects Richter's conjecture diribitio for tribus as palaeographically implausible.
